Residents at Riversway Nursing Home in Bristol celebrated Easter with a number of activities.
Preparing Easter baskets, crafting bonnets and decorating eggs were all on the menu, with plenty of colourful creations.
Resident Marianne won an informal Easter bonnet competition, which saw the group put to good use decorations including eggs and even carrots.
Some of Riversway's residents planned to give their eggs to someone else, and others were looking forwards to eating them themselves on Easter Sunday.
They also spent time in their ‘Art with Becky’ activity having fun drawing chickens using pens, tissue paper, chalks and more as they got into the Easter spirit.
The weekend was rounded off with entertainment from Damian who visited to sing and play live music, which they followed with hot cross buns and Easter biscuits with drinks and a special raffle.
It was a lovely long weekend which was enjoyed by everyone who took part.
